JP it is believed that the current Q firmware could be the last (for this precise model, not Q10). It seems that it's Ricoh's way of doing things to publish one last major update before abandoning development for a device.
Let's hope there's still more to come. I think stability has improved (I now rate it "tolerable, just") but even with latest f/w I've still had to pull the battery a few times to unfreeze the camera. They had a good excuse this time to enable support for the new K => Q adapter.

but even with latest f/w I've still had to pull the battery a few times to unfreeze the camera.
Wow I have never had any of my Pentax cameras freeze including the Q but I only have about 500 shots on it, It would be interesting to see what options you have enabled.

The things that could cause additional processing, I have Distortion Correction ON, High-ISO NR ON Digital filters OFF, SR ON opt 1, Power Saving ON. I am running the latest FW for Camera and 01 Lens
